Swallowed foreign bodies are common problems in emergency departments. Up to 90% of the foreign bodies pass spontaneously and 10 to 20% require an endoscopic removal [1]. Surgical intervention is indicated when large or sharp foreign bodies are involved because of the potential risk of perforation and obstruction. The surgical intervention may be laparotomy or laparoscopy. Advantages of laparoscopic surgery are well known and have to be preferred when endoscopy is unsuccessful or dangerous. We report on a case in which an unintentional ingested metal dinner fork was removed from the stomach by laparoscopic surgery. MeSH Words: Foreign Body; Gastrointestinal Tract; Laparoscopy
